199 KBTax factsheet: Pensions: reduction to the lifetime allowance
The lifetime allowance upper limit on the amount of pension and for lump sum from pension schemes that benefit from tax relief is being reduced from 6 April 2012, subject to a ‘fixed protection’ election
98 KBPensions auto-enrolment - 2012 a new horizon
Following a review commissioned by the coalition Government on the 27 October 2010, pensions auto-enrolment was ratified by the department for work and pensions (DWP). The Government is targeting employers that are not offering a qualifying workplace pension scheme (QWPS) and employees who are not saving for their retirement. Auto-enrolment is the simplest way to quickly get more employed people to save for their retirement.
The commission also recommended that a low-cost default scheme be introduced alongside automatic enrolment to ensure that “supply could meet demand”. The Government will launch a suitable scheme under the banner of NEST (National Employment Savings Trust) which is aimed at those on low incomes.
284 KBHR newsflash - Spring 2011
The Department for Business, Innovation & Skills has confirmed that the Default Retirement Age (DRA) will be abolished on 1 October 2011. From 6 April 2011 employers will no longer be able to issue notifications of retirement under the current statutory retirement procedure.
151 KBTax factsheet: Employee share reward reporting
This factsheet highlights some areas for concern regarding the obligation of employers and other “responsible persons” to report certain share related remuneration events to HMRC by 7 July after the end of the tax year. It covers: share awards; share purchases and certain sales; grants of share options; and certain other share related transactions and events, relating to employees and directors
